Well, the PCX 150 is gone. Replaced today with a 2023 XMax 300. The desire for more power seduced her lol. So, she got double the displacement and a top speed of over 90. Freeway legal. Has TC and ABS, disc brakes front and rear, a better windshield. The XMax is crazy techie.. remote key fob, links to phone for Nav, Music etc. Way too complicated for me. Seems pretty fast for a 300. I'd guess she won't have any trouble keeping up now lol
